L'Oréal acquires 10% stake in Galderma Group AG

The financial terms were not disclosed.

L'Oréal has acquired a 10% stake in Galderma Group AG from Sunshine SwissCo AG, a consortium led by EQT, Abu Dhabi Investment Authority (ADIA), and Auba Investment Pte. Ltd. The financial terms were not disclosed.

The two groups will also form a strategic scientific partnership, combining Galderma’s dermatological expertise with L'Oréal’s knowledge in skin biology and diagnostic tools.

Known for its leadership in the beauty industry and innovative approach to Beauty Tech, L'Oréal is expanding its holistic beauty routine, including integrating diagnostic tools, high-performance topical products, consumer devices, and aesthetic treatments to address and prevent skin aging.

With support from the EQT-led consortium, Galderma boasts a wide range of dermo-cosmetics, dermatologic drugs, and top-tier hyaluronic acid fillers, neuromodulators, and biostimulators.

Galderma welcomes L'Oréal as a long-term partner. L'Oréal will not seek representation on Galderma’s Board of Directors and has agreed to standard investment provisions.

The transaction, funded by L'Oréal’s cash and credit lines, is expected to close in the coming days.
